PIN DESCRIPTION
1 clock input
2 complementary clock input
3 digital supply voltage (+5 V)
4 digital ground
5 not connected
6 not connected
7 analog supply voltage (+5 V)
8 analog ground
9 analog ground
10 analog input voltage
11 complementary analog input voltage
12 analog ground
13 analog supply voltage (+5 V)
14 reference voltage LOW
15 reference voltage HIGH
16 analog ground
17 analog supply voltage (+5 V)
18 not connected
19 not connected
20 digital ground
21 digital supply voltage (+5 V)
22 chip select input (TTL level input; active HIGH)
23 output two’s complement
24 output ground
25 output supply voltage (+5 V)
26 in-range output
27 data output, bit 9 (MSB)
28 output supply voltage (+5 V)
29 data output, bit 8
30 output ground
31 data output, bit 7
32 data output, bit 6
33 data output, bit 5
34 data output, bit 4
35 data output, bit 3
36 data output, bit 2
37 output ground
38 not connected
39 not connected
40 data output, bit 1
